Swedes have long prioritized organic food and have been willing to pay a premium for them. All the leading retailers in Sweden have their own eko (organic) range whereby prices can be considerably higher than their non-eko counterparts.

Reducing your farm’s carbon footprint All Bord Bia certified beef and dairy farmers have access to a carbon footprint calculation for their farm. Bord Bia has been carbon foot printing Irish beef and dairy farms since 2011, with over 290,000 carbon assessments conducted.
